Output 08a3cc7d29039980089bbea1013676305174d53ea7de1403c742079f61c214ad:7

value
44538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512dc55607bcb3e00c3db2b91c4f18d1eac1d203 OP_EQUAL
address
396FVJ82fhmhc2DwmPg9WQGG7tuuX29qzF
transaction
08a3cc7d29039980089bbea1013676305174d53ea7de1403c742079f61c214ad
spent
true